New small size power relay for use in photovoltaic inverters

An innovative, small size power relay for use in photovoltaic inverters is the latest product development from Tyco Electronics for modern photovoltaic systems. The PCFN power relays enable the smooth supply of solar power to the network. In case of an emergency the devices cut the feed between the photovoltaic system and the national grid, as demanded by today’s security regulations.

New PCFN power relays feature very low 200mW hold power, 1.5W coil power, a contact gap of 1.5mm and 26A rated current. Requiring just 510mm² PCB space, new PCFN devices benefit from one pole, one N/O contact, are designed for an operating temperature range from -25 up to 75 degrees Celsius (up to 85 degrees Celsius at 22A) and are fully RoHS compliant.

The new PCFN power relay is a good example how a classic electromechanical product can become part of a new technology based on its technical benefits.
